The Challenge of Integration Against the Big International Reconstitutions: Role of Science, Culture and Sport

Mohammed Laichoubi ()
Additional contact information
Mohammed Laichoubi: Correspondent Academician of the Royal Academy of Economics and Financial Sciences of Spain

A chapter in Decision Making and Knowledge Decision Support Systems, 2015, pp 79-84 from Springer

Abstract: Abstract The twenty-first century is supposed to be the one for Integration, enabling adaptation and connecting with these multiple new societies, the large human groups. The mobility of researchers and fluidity of exchanges are also essential vectors in the transfers of technologies, which promote the return of the entrepreneurship…a cultural melting pot leading to a new rise in the splitting of innovation. In this respect, it is important to emphasize the need for coherence between the models of institutional organisation, the chosen socio-cultural order and the approaches in the field of sciences, culture and performance sports.
